 Ringneck Energy is now offering FREE DP through May 31, 2023

 

 

Ringneck Energy will not charge a Moisture Discount on Corn & Milo up to 15.3% and will accepts Corn & Milo up to 18% Moisture.

Moisture Discounts to apply at our Standard Discount schedule of 6 cents per 1/2 point starting at 15.4%. NO SHRINK to apply.
